Objective: To study the effect of atorvastatin on atherosclerotic rabbits. Methods: A total of 60 Now Zealand male rabbits were randomly divided into the normal group, model group and atorvastatin group. Replication rabbit atherosclerotic model with immune injury combined with a high fat diet feeding was used. All rabbits were sacrificed after 3 months. TLR4 and NF-κB p65 were observed by HE staining, immunohistochemistry and western blotting. Results: The expression of TLR4, NF-κ B p65 were significantly increased in the model group compared widi the normal group. The expression of TI.R4 and NK-k B p65 decreased significantly in the atorvastatin group, and there was no difference compared with the normal group. Conclusions: The effect of atorvastatin on adierosclerosis may be achieved by the inhibition of the expression of TLK4 and NF-κB p65.
